#0b7497 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#0b7497 is composed of 4.3% red, 45.5% green and 59.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 92.7% cyan, 23.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 40.8% black. It has a hue angle of 195 degrees, a saturation of 86.4% and a lightness of 31.8%. #0b7497 color hex could be obtained by blending #16e8ff with #00002f. Closest websafe color is: #006699.

Shades and Tints of #0b7497

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000405 is the darkest color, while #f1fbf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#0b7497

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#505252 is the less saturated color, while #05779d is the most saturated one.
